Transaction 3403a172330a23a8a213a6fb65f5204527f1613fdf60cae978b605c50ca1233f
1 Input
1 Output
-
3403a172330a23a8a213a6fb65f5204527f1613fdf60cae978b605c50ca1233f:0
- value
- 77059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5a9efdf93c6cfe75d82963eba5fa64c784af3de OP_EQUAL
- address
- 3Q5y3yMB4kywkJrioTUoexjGrN4tMGTtAP